Standard Motors, GP Sorensen, Wells, OEM any of the forementioned preferreably with brass terminals. Otherwise, there is no difference other than price.

No yer right. When you buy anything the first thing to do is check the country of origin on the outside of the box. If it's made in India, Taiwan, China, beware. Then take it out of the box and compare it to the old part. Don't be fooled by pretty colors.
